All the Goodness:

Calories: about 175 per 16 oz. serving

Carrot is a good source of pro-vitamin A, vitamins C, D, E, K, B1 and B6, and is rich in biotin, potassium, calcium, magnesium, phosphorus, lutein, lycopene, organic sodium, phytonutrients, anti-oxidants alpha, beta & gamma carotenes, zeaxanthin & xanthophyll. It helps balance blood acidity and sugar, detoxify the liver, can reduce risk of heart disease and stroke, protect respiratory system from infections and free-radical attacks, and may reduce cancer risks.

Orange is a fabulous source of vitamin C, vitamin A, B, flavonoids, amino acids, beta-carotene, pectin, hesperidin, potassium, folate, calcium, zinc, iodine, polyphenols, phosphorus, sodium, manganese, iron, and chlorine. it has anti-inflammatory, anti-tumor, and blood clot-inhibiting properties. It has strong anti-oxidant effects fights oxidative stress & infection, risk of heart disease, and lower high blood pressure.

Mango has vitamin A, B, C, E, K, iron, phosphorus, calcium, potassium, beta-carotene, folate, selenium, niacin, magnesium, manganese, lupeol, & gallic acid. It may help inhibit growth and replication of cancer cells, cure colds, flu, and fever, protect organs and tissue from free radicals, promotes healthy eyes, teeth, skin, proper muscle, heart, & nerve function, and is beneficial for memory and mental focus.
